Default Various Ways to Create a Mobile Version of Your Blog

There are various ways to create a mobile version of your blog. DailySeoBlog.com has published a handy list of tutorials explaining how to create a mobile version via Google Reader, plugins, sub domain, web service etc:

10 Easy Tutorials to create a Mobile version of your blog in minutes
